Transaction e59a6efd3187a7fe46c7879a98639223af0f33f4c25b52247e31e3d6e65c75c5
1 Input
1 Output
-
e59a6efd3187a7fe46c7879a98639223af0f33f4c25b52247e31e3d6e65c75c5:0
- value
- 628973
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f00c67b8a9f023e40bb32f175b4faffdd9134ddc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NtG2xyNLJjG8tb8pb2nZnJeFLqwhV1aYx